As some of you may know, I'm currently in one of the contests on S2C and I noticed a need for more props and effects.
So here's a little simple fog object, to make your haunted mansions a little bit more haunted.
Made in Blender, UV Mapper, Paint Shop, SimPE Poly's: 120
Notes: Find it in Decorative/Misc
Comes in white, grey, black (and a pink version I keep for my own nefarious purposes
Looks a LOT better at night than during daytime.

Install Instructions
1. Download: Click the download link to save the .rar or .zip file(s) to your computer.
2. Extract the zip, rar, or 7z file.
3. Place in Downloads Folder: Cut and paste the .package file(s) into your Downloads folder:
- Origin (Ultimate Collection):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ims™ 2 Ultimate Collection\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ows Vista/7/8/10: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ows XP: Documents and Settings\(Current User Account)\My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Mac: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ads
- Mac x64: /Library/Containers/com.aspyr.sims2.appstore/Data/Library/Application Support/Aspyr/The Sims 2/Downloads
